一、怎么快速生成座位号?
要快速生成座位号,你可以使用以下方法之一:
1. Excel表格:利用Excel的功能生成座位号非常方便。你可以创建两列,一列用于表示座位行号,另一列用于表示座位列号。然后使用公式或函数来自动生成座位号。例如,可以使用 CONCATENATE 函数将行号和列号组合起来创建座位号。
2. 编程语言:如果你有编程经验,你可以使用编程语言来快速生成座位号。例如,使用Python编写一个简单的程序来循环生成座位号。你可以定义座位的行数和列数,并使用嵌套循环生成座位号,依次增加行号和列号。
3. 自动生成工具:如果你不熟悉表格或编程,还可以使用在线的座位号生成工具。这些工具通常允许你自定义座位的行数、列数以及座位号的格式,然后自动生成座位号列表。
不管你选择哪种方法,都要确保座位号的生成符合你的需求和规则。根据实际情况,你可能需要考虑座位的排列方式、编号规则以及是否需要考虑特殊情况(如留出走道或特殊座位)等。
二、php座位管理源码
在數字化時代,許多組織和企業都尋求更有效的方式來管理他們的資源和運營。其中,座位管理系統為各種場所提供了便捷的解決方案,從辦公室到會議室再到學校教室,這類系統可以幫助用戶更好地組織和利用空間資源。
PHP座位管理源碼的重要性
PHP座位管理源碼是一種基於PHP編程語言開發的座位管理系統代碼。它具有靈活性強、易於定製和部署的優勢,能夠有效地幫助用戶實現座位管理和預訂功能。
這類源碼的重要性主要體現在以下幾個方面:
- 提高效率:通過自動化的座位管理系統,用戶可以更迅速地查找和預訂座位,節省了大量人力和時間成本。
- 提升準確性:PHP座位管理源碼能夠準確記錄每個座位的狀態和預訂情況,避免了人為錯誤和衝突。
- 增強彈性:由於PHP的靈活性,用戶可以根據自身需求定製和擴展座位管理系統,使其更符合特定場所的實際情況。
如何選擇優質的PHP座位管理源碼?
在眾多的PHP座位管理源碼中,如何挑選出優質可靠的代碼成為了用戶需要思考的問題。以下是幾點選擇準則:
- 功能完善:優質的PHP座位管理源碼應該擁有全面的功能,包括座位預訂、查詢、報表生成等,以滿足不同用戶的需求。
- 易用性:代碼應該設計簡潔明瞭,用戶操作界面清晰友好,便於各種用戶快速上手。
- 彈性擴展性:優質源碼應該易於擴展和定製,能夠滿足不同場所和行業的需求。
- 安全性:保障用戶信息安全是至關重要的,因此源碼應該具有良好的安全性設計,防止信息泄露和攻擊。
- 技術支持:優質源碼的提供商應該提供及時的技術支持和更新服務,確保系統運行的穩定性和安全性。
PHP座位管理源碼的應用場景
PHP座位管理源碼可以應用於各種場所和行業,幫助用戶更便捷地管理他們的空間資源。以下是一些主要的應用場景:
- 辦公室座位管理:企業可以使用PHP座位管理源碼來幫助員工查找和預訂辦公室座位,提高辦公效率。
- 會議室預訂:組織可以通過這類系統輕鬆預訂會議室,避免了會議時間和場地安排的混亂。
- 學校教室管理:學校可以利用這類源碼來管理教室座位,幫助教師更好地組織教學活動。
- 圖書館座位預訂:圖書館可以通過PHP座位管理源碼實現學生預訂座位和管理座位使用情況。
結語
總的來說,PHP座位管理源碼為用戶提供了一個便捷高效的座位管理解決方案,應用範圍廣泛且具有重要的意義。通過精心選擇優質的代碼,用戶可以更好地享受到座位管理系統帶來的便利和效益。
三、如何用PHP生成word文档?
PHP生成word文档,可以考虑以下两类办法:
1.利用windows系统提供的com组件。这种方法的原理,是使用php的调用com组件功能函数,如果系统里安装过office的服务器,就可以调用word.application。
2.利用PHP将内容写入doc文件之中。这种方法,难分为两种,一种是生成mht格式写入word,另一种是编写纯HTML格式写入word。这种方法是基于word对html的良好支持。
四、php最后生成什么文件?
最终生成的文件是由PHP解析器处理后的HTML文件,也就是在服务器上执行PHP代码后生成的最终输出文件。PHP文件中的PHP代码会被解析器解析并执行,然后将结果以HTML格式输出给浏览器。这个HTML文件可以包含动态生成的内容、数据库查询结果、用户输入等。通过PHP,可以在服务器端动态生成HTML页面,实现网页的个性化、交互性和实时性,提供更丰富的用户体验。
五、php自动生成序号怎么解决?
在PHP中自动生成序号通常可以使用一个计数器变量或者利用数据库自增主键来实现。通过在循环过程中不断增加计数器变量的值或者在数据库插入新记录时使用自增主键,就能够实现自动生成序号的功能。
另外,还可以使用foreach循环来遍历数组并自动生成序号。总的来说,通过合理利用计数器变量、数据库自增主键或者循环遍历等方法,可以轻松地解决PHP自动生成序号的问题。
六、php生成验证码函数?
PHP生成验证码的原理:使用PHP的GD库,生成一张带验证码的图片,并将验证码保存在Session中。PHP生成验证码的大致流程有:
1、产生一张png的图片;
2、为图片设置背景色;
3、设置字体颜色和样式;
4、产生4位数的随机的验证码;
5、把产生的每个字符调整旋转角度和位置画到png图片上;
6、加入噪点和干扰线防止注册机器分析原图片来恶意破解验证码;
7、输出图片;
8、释放图片所占内存。
七、火车硬座座位号分布图 | 火车座位号详解
火车硬座座位号分布图
火车硬座座位号分布图是火车座位分布的示意图,通过图表展示了火车硬座座位的编号和位置分布。对于乘客来说,了解硬座座位号的分布图可以帮助他们更好地理解自己的座位位置,提前规划行程,并且减少在车厢内找座位的时间。
一般来说,火车硬座车厢内的座位号会根据不同的列车类型和车厢结构有所不同,但总体遵循一定的规律。下面将详细解释火车硬座座位号的分布规则,帮助乘客更好地了解火车硬座的座位号设置。
火车硬座座位号规则详解
在中国的火车上,硬座一般是指列车上没有包厢的经济级坐席,座位之间没有隔断。硬座车厢通常分为两侧各有三个座位和中间过道的结构,座位号通常由字母和数字组成。
座位号中的字母通常代表座位所在的车厢,而数字代表座位的具体位置。例如,"A1"表示座位位于A车厢的第一排,"F10"表示座位位于F车厢的第十排。
此外,对于一些特定的列车类型,比如动车组、高铁等,座位号的规则可能会有所不同,乘客在购票后可以通过车票上的座位信息或者铁路官方网站查询到具体的座位号分布。
乘客须知
- 购票后,建议提前查看火车座位号分布图,以便在上车后快速找到自己的座位。
- 在车站候车时,可以根据列车上的座位号分布图提前了解最佳上车位置,避免在车厢内来回寻找座位。
- 在乘车过程中,遇到任何问题都可以向列车员寻求帮助,确保乘车安全和舒适。
通过了解火车硬座座位号的分布规律,乘客可以更好地规划自己的出行,提高乘车的舒适度和便利性。希望此文对您乘坐火车时有所帮助。
八、php 生成 json
使用PHP生成JSON数据
在网页开发中,JSON(JavaScript Object Notation)是一种常用的数据交换格式,它易于阅读和编写,在不同的编程语言之间进行数据交换时也非常方便。PHP作为一种强大的服务器端脚本语言,在生成JSON数据方面也提供了很好的支持。本文将介绍如何使用PHP来生成JSON数据。
JSON简介
JSON是一种轻量级的数据交换格式,通常用来在前端和后端之间交换数据。它基于JavaScript的语法,但是独立于编程语言。在JSON中,数据以“键-值”对的形式存储,并使用大括号和方括号来表示对象和数组。
PHP生成JSON数据
PHP提供了几种方法来生成JSON数据,最常用的是使用json_encode()
函数。这个函数将PHP数组转换为JSON格式的字符串,方便在前端进行解析和处理。
以下是一个简单的例子,演示了如何在PHP中生成JSON数据:
<?php
$data = array(
'name' => 'John Doe',
'age' => 30,
'email' => 'john.doe@example.com'
);
$jsonData = json_encode($data);
echo $jsonData;
?>
在上面的例子中,我们首先创建了一个包含姓名、年龄和电子邮件的PHP数组,然后使用json_encode()
函数将其转换为JSON格式的字符串,并将其输出到屏幕上。
处理复杂数据
除了简单的键-值对之外,有时候我们需要处理更复杂的数据结构,比如嵌套数组或对象。在PHP中,我们可以很容易地处理这种情况。
以下是一个示例,展示了如何生成包含嵌套数组的JSON数据:
<?php
$data = array(
'name' => 'Jane Doe',
'age' => 25,
'email' => 'jane.doe@example.com',
'address' => array(
'street' => '123 Main St',
'city' => 'Anytown',
'country' => 'USA'
)
);
$jsonData = json_encode($data);
echo $jsonData;
?>
在这个例子中,我们在PHP数组中嵌套了另一个数组'address'
,这样可以生成包含嵌套结构的JSON数据。
处理数据库查询结果
在实际应用中,我们经常需要将数据库中的查询结果转换为JSON格式,以便在前端展示或传输数据。PHP提供了各种方法来处理数据库查询结果并生成相应的JSON数据。
以下是一个简单的示例,演示了如何将MySQL查询结果转换为JSON数据:
<?php
$conn = new mysqli("localhost", "username", "password", "database");
if ($conn->connect_error) {
die("Connection failed: " . $conn->connect_error);
}
$result = $conn->query("SELECT * FROM users");
$data = array();
if ($result->num_rows > 0) {
while($row = $result->fetch_assoc()) {
$data[] = $row;
}
}
$jsonData = json_encode($data);
echo $jsonData;
$conn->close();
?>
在这个例子中,我们首先连接到MySQL数据库,执行查询并将结果存储在一个数组中,然后使用json_encode()
函数将数组转换为JSON格式的字符串。
总结
通过本文的介绍,我们了解了如何使用PHP来生成JSON数据。无论是简单的键-值对,还是复杂的嵌套数据结构,PHP都提供了简便而强大的方法来处理并生成JSON数据。在实际应用中,我们可以根据需求灵活运用这些技巧,从而更好地实现数据交换和前后端通信。
希望本文对您有所帮助,谢谢阅读!
九、php json生成
PHP JSON生成的最佳实践
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,广泛用于前端与后端之间的数据通信。在PHP开发中,生成和解析JSON数据是非常常见的操作。本文将介绍PHP中JSON生成的最佳实践,帮助开发人员更好地利用JSON进行数据交互。
1. 使用json_encode函数生成JSON数据
json_encode函数是PHP中用于将PHP数据结构转换为JSON格式的函数。通过该函数,可以方便地将数组或对象转换为JSON数据。
示例:
$data = array('name' => 'John', 'age' => 30, 'city' => 'New York');
$json_data = json_encode($data);
echo $json_data;
2. 设置生成的JSON数据格式化
在使用json_encode
函数生成JSON数据时,我们可以设置第二个参数来控制JSON数据的格式化。常用的设置参数包括JSON_PRETTY_PRINT
、JSON_UNESCAPED_UNICODE
等,通过这些参数可以使生成的JSON数据更易读、更美观。
示例:
$data = array('name' => 'John', 'age' => 30, 'city' => 'New York');
$json_data = json_encode($data, JSON_PRETTY_PRINT | JSON_UNESCAPED_UNICODE);
echo $json_data;
3. 处理生成JSON过程中的错误
在生成JSON数据时,有可能会出现一些错误,比如数据格式错误、编码问题等。为了更好地处理这些错误,可以使用json_last_error
和json_last_error_msg
函数来获取最后一次发生的JSON错误代码和错误消息。
示例:
$data = array('name' => 'John', 'age' => 30, 'city' => 'New York');
$json_data = json_encode($data);
if (json_last_error() !== JSON_ERROR_NONE) {
echo 'JSON编码错误:' . json_last_error_msg();
}
4. 处理特殊数据类型
在生成JSON数据时,有一些特殊数据类型需要特别处理,比如日期、NULL值等。可以通过自定义处理函数来转换这些特殊数据类型,确保生成的JSON数据符合预期格式。
示例:
$data = array('name' => 'John', 'birthdate' => '1990-01-01', 'is_active' => true, 'description' => null);
$json_data = json_encode($data, JSON_UNESCAPED_UNICODE);
function convertData($value) {
if ($value === null) {
return 'N/A';
} elseif (strtotime($value) !== false) {
return date('Y-m-d', strtotime($value));
} else {
return $value;
}
}
echo json_encode(array_map('convertData', $data), JSON_UNESCAPED_UNICODE);
5. 使用JSON生成器类
除了直接使用json_encode
函数外,也可以自定义一个JSON生成器类来封装生成JSON数据的逻辑,提高代码的复用性和可维护性。
示例:
class JSONGenerator {
private $data;
public function __construct($data) {
$this->data = $data;
}
public function generateJSON() {
return json_encode($this->data, JSON_UNESCAPED_UNICODE);
}
}
$data = array('name' => 'John', 'age' => 30, 'city' => 'New York');
$generator = new JSONGenerator($data);
echo $generator->generateJSON();
结论
通过本文的介绍,我们了解了在PHP中生成JSON数据的最佳实践方法,包括使用json_encode
函数、设置JSON数据格式化、处理生成过程中的错误、处理特殊数据类型以及使用自定义JSON生成器类等。合理地利用这些方法,可以更高效地生成符合预期格式的JSON数据,在前后端数据交互中起到重要作用。
十、php生成 json
利用 PHP 生成 JSON 数据的方法
在Web开发领域中,PHP 是一种非常流行的服务器端脚本语言,而 JSON(JavaScript Object Notation)则是一种轻量级的数据交换格式,常用于前后端之间的数据传输。结合 PHP 和 JSON 可以实现灵活高效的数据处理,本文将介绍如何利用 PHP 生成 JSON 数据。
什么是 JSON ?
JSON 是一种文本格式,使用易于人类阅读和编写的文本来表示数据。它是一种轻量级的数据交换格式,常用于前后端之间的数据通信。JSON 数据采用键值对的方式组织,非常类似于 PHP 中的数组。
PHP 如何生成 JSON 数据?
要在 PHP 中生成 JSON 数据,可以借助 PHP 的内置函数 json_encode()。该函数将 PHP 数组转换为 JSON 格式的字符串,方便在前端进行解析和处理。
示例:
假设我们有一个包含学生信息的 PHP 数组:
<?php
$student = array(
'name' => '张三',
'age' => 20,
'major' => '计算机科学'
);
$json_data = json_encode($student);
echo $json_data;
?>
生成的 JSON 数据:
{
"name": "张三",
"age": 20,
"major": "计算机科学"
}
常用选项:
json_encode() 函数还接受第二个参数,用于控制生成 JSON 数据的格式。常用选项如下:
- JSON_UNESCAPED_UNICODE - 不转义 Unicode 字符
- JSON_PRETTY_PRINT - 格式化输出 JSON 数据
- JSON_NUMERIC_CHECK - 将数字字符串转换为数字类型
生成格式化的 JSON:
要生成格式化的 JSON 数据,可以在 json_encode() 函数中加入 JSON_PRETTY_PRINT 选项:
<?php
$student = array(
'name' => '李四',
'age' => 22,
'major' => '信息技术'
);
$json_data = json_encode($student, JSON_PRETTY_PRINT);
echo $json_data;
?>
生成的格式化 JSON 数据:
{
"name": "李四",
"age": 22,
"major": "信息技术"
}
结语
通过 PHP 的 json_encode() 函数,我们可以方便地将 PHP 数据转换为 JSON 格式,实现数据的灵活传输和处理。希望本文对您有所帮助,谢谢阅读!


- 相关评论
- 我要评论
-